Tinnitus is a condition characterized by the perception of ringing, buzzing, or other noises in the ears when no external sound is present. It affects millions of people worldwide, often leading to increased stress, anxiety, and difficulty concentrating. Scientific Backing
Despite the popularity of natural supplements like Audifort, it is essential to assess the scientific evidence supporting their efficacy. While certain individual ingredients, like Ginkgo Biloba, have been studied for their potential benefits in reducing tinnitus symptoms, comprehensive clinical trials specifically on Audifort are limited. This absence of substantial peer-reviewed research raises questions about whether the supplement can deliver the promised results.
